Picketers criticize Graham for illegal immigration bill
Wed, Aug 29, 2007


Jim Stach was one of many protesters on Laurens Street Tuesday evening picketing Graham's stance on immigration. No Published Caption
By APRIL BAILEY

Staff writer

Wearing a T-shirt that read "Stop illegal immigration" in bold letters, Augusta resident Jim Stach walked along Laurens Street Tuesday evening, shouting to pedestrians, "Lindsey Graham is a traitor."

One of several protestors, Stach stood across the street from the Aiken Center for the Arts where Sen. Graham attended a reception attended by many of his supporters in his bid for 2008 re-election. Those outside the Arts Center, however, were not in support of Graham, primarily because of the senator's support of a controversial immigration reform bill, which was defeated in Congress.

"Our reason for being here is to protest Lindsey Graham's support for amnesty for 'criminal invaders,'" said Aiken resident James Layden, former chairman of The League of the South.

"They (immigrants) are not illegal aliens; they are invaders because they illegally come into our country in large numbers," he said.

Layden was one of several representatives of the League rallying against Graham on Tuesday evening.

He said the group makes a point to be present at all of Graham's public appearances to express its opposition to Graham's policies.

"He has sold out the country for his own personal gains," Layden said. "We want Lindsey Graham to know that we are dedicated to his demise politically. If we have our way, he won't be senator in the next election."

Jim Hanks, the group's current chair, agreed.

"We'll follow him around just as we did (David) Beasley until he is out of politics completely."

Hanks, a Lexington resident, said the group was in Columbia on Monday protesting Graham as the senator spoke at a law firm.

"He was elected on false pretenses," Hanks said of Graham. "Lindsey Graham claims to represent South Carolina, but he actually represents Mexico."

Stach, who describes himself as a patriot, works with Freedom Fighter Radio, a website that aims to defend American sovereignty. Stach said that when he calls Graham a traitor, he is referring to Graham's support of legislation that Stach says is destroying our country's freedom.

"The destruction of our country will not come from outside forces; it will come from inside."

Protesters were restricted to picketing across the street from the Center. About six Aiken Public Safety officers patrolled the area to deter any potential violence that could erupt. The group filed for a picketing permit, which was approved by Aiken Public Safety.

"The First Amendment guarantees free speech and the right to assemble, and that's what they are doing," said Capt. Wendell Hall with Aiken Public Safety. "Our job here is to see that it goes smoothly," he said.

Representatives for Sen. Lindsey Graham did not wish to comment for this article.
